Transaction 7588435cfc2bb4b816961988c4c8a61ccb6f67d46ea87f50531f11f89aa2096e

2 Input
2 Outputs
  • 7588435cfc2bb4b816961988c4c8a61ccb6f67d46ea87f50531f11f89aa2096e:0
  • value  9752822
    address  32gmfhZx4CpDyqwUhJf8PDgTiovKvkKgYh
  • 7588435cfc2bb4b816961988c4c8a61ccb6f67d46ea87f50531f11f89aa2096e:1
  • value  2003079
    address  3PpUobmXZyax34tfc6Ze3eae7BEKAmE7Mb